Release runbook — FeedCheck Validator. Tag the release on the mainline branch, run the conformance suite against the sample podcast feeds, and confirm zero schema warnings. Build the artifact with the release profile only. New folks: never skip the enclosure-length checks. Before pushing to the Castwell registry, sign the bundle with the key below.

rollout seal: bky4_a5Ma

## Tuning

The receipt mailer (Almsgate) batches donation receipts and sends through the Thornquay relay. On-call: if the queue backs up, resist the urge to crank batch size — the relay rate-limits per connection, and bigger batches just mean bigger retries. Scale worker count first, then shorten the flush interval. Dedupe window must stay longer than the retry horizon or donors get duplicate receipts, which generates tickets. All knobs live in one place and are read at worker start. Current production values follow.

tuning table, kajop-yafof:
QUOTAS = {
    "wenath": 10,
    "ulaael": 5,
}

# Service Accounts: String Extraction

The `extract-i18n` script pulls translatable strings from all Bramblewick repos and pushes them to the Glossa service. It runs under the `i18n-extractor` service account. Do not run it under your personal account; Glossa rate-limits individual users aggressively. The account has write access to the staging catalog only. Set the token in your shell before invoking the script. The current staging token is below.

API key for kahap-kafog: zpat15_6qzxZ7YR8aDwjmp

Subject: tile cache layer ready for review

Hey — the new Quilver tile-rendering cache is up on staging. Eviction now keys on zoom level plus style hash, so warm reloads should feel instant. Mind giving the invalidation path a close look? To test against the right artifact, use the trace token below.

trace token, bagag-kawep: htk6_d2d45a